Halifax Chronicle Herald owner buys The Antigonish Casket

In Nova Scotia, Brace Capital, an investment firm led by Halifax Chronicle Herald owner Sarah Dennis, has purchased the assets of Casket Printing & Publishing Company for an undisclosed amount. The transaction includes a number of commercial printing companies and two weekly newspapers: The Quad County Extra and The Antigonish Casket. The Casket, which was previously owned by the Roman Catholic Church, has been in business for 160 years and is one of the oldest continuous weeklies in North America.

"We’re happy to be able to keep such an important and historic piece of Nova Scotia’s history in the hands of an independent Nova Scotia company,” said Dennis in a written statement following the transaction. “We look forward to continuing the strong tradition of local news coverage and advertising and printing solutions The Casket and its subsidiaries have provided readers and businesses in the region.”
